5 A blank endorsement consists of only the payee’s signature.

6 Restrictive Endorsement
A restrictive endorsement restricts further transfer of the check by indicating whether the check will be cashed or deposited including the name of the payee. LESSON 5-1

7 Special Endorsement A special endorsement transfers the ownership of the check from the original payee to a second party. LESSON 5-1

13 RECORDING A VOIDED CHECK
LESSON 5-1 5/14/2019 RECORDING A VOIDED CHECK page 122 1 3 5 2 4 1. Record the date in the Date column. 2. Write the word VOID in the Account Title column 3. Write the check number in the Doc. No. column. 4. Place a check mark in the Post. Ref. column. 5. Place a dash in both the Debit and Credit columns. LESSON 5-1 GREEN
